URL:
http://gna.org/bugs/?20492
Summary: PACKET_UNIT_INFO unused fields
Project: Freeciv
Submitted by: pepeto
Submitted on: dim. 10 févr. 2013 12:48:27 CET
Category: general
Severity: 3 - Normal
Priority: 5 - Normal
Status: Ready For Test
Assigned to: None
Originator Email:
Open/Closed: Open
Release: trunk r20790
Discussion Lock: Any
Operating System: None
Planned Release: 2.5
___
Details:
When working on the protocol cleanup, I noticed some errors about strange
values inserted as 8-bits integers.
At r20790 for patch #3093, the fields changed_from_base and
changed_from_road should have been renamed changed_from_tgt_base and
changed_from_tgt_road, but for some reasons, those weren't removed after
inserting the new fields.
It results that the server read and send uninitialized data to the client. But
the client doesn't handle them anyway.
Fix attached, needs capability string change.
___
File Attachments:
---
Date: dim. 10 févr. 2013 12:48:27 CET Name: packet_unused_fields.diff Size:
407 o By: pepeto
http://gna.org/bugs/download.php?file_id=17169
___
Reply to this item at:
http://gna.org/bugs/?20492
___
Message posté via/par Gna!
http://gna.org/
___
Freeciv-dev mailing list
Freeciv-dev@gna.org
https://mail.gna.org/listinfo/freeciv-dev